Konyaaltı Beach Club & Bar

Konyaaltı is one of Antalya’s most distinctive areas for beach clubs and bars because it feels both coastal and urban. Unlike resort-heavy stretches, this long pebble beach is tied closely to daily city life: locals swim after work, visitors walk the promenade, and evenings often shift naturally from sunset drinks to music and socialising.

Expect mountain views, a wide seafront park, cycling and walking paths, and a beach scene that changes by season. Summer is lively and reservations may be wise, especially on weekends. Spring and autumn are better for a calmer drink by the sea. The beach is pebbly, so sea shoes can help, and the water may deepen quickly in places; families should check the entry point and conditions.

The atmosphere varies from relaxed daytime sunbed settings to livelier bars after dark. Before choosing, look beyond location: shade, showers, changing areas, food quality, service pace, music volume and whether the place suits families or a night-out crowd all matter. Konyaaltı’s shoreline is long, so map distances can feel bigger on foot.
